Scaly Mountain Women’s Club sponsors scholarships

Scaly Mountain Women’s Club sponsors eight scholars in the Scaly/Sky Valley Fire District who are in good standing and currently receiving funds. New scholar, Reid Wheeler, is from Rabun Gap-Nacoochee School and plans to attend High Point University in High Point, N.C.

LRA, LBCA join together on wake boat legislation

The Lake Rabun Association (LRA) and Lake Burton Civic Association (LBCA) have joined together in efforts on statewide legislation that would establish a buffer for certain activities involving wakeboarding and wakesurfing on the public lakes.

Sky Valley celebrates the life and service of Bob Powers

Sky Valley celebrated the life and service of long-time Sky Valley Building Inspector and City Marshal Bob Powers at Tuesday’s city council meeting with a proclamation in his honor. Powers passed away at the age of 87 on Veterans Day, Nov. 11, 2022. He was an Army veteran.

Clayton Rotary Foundation, Inc. grants $20,000 to Rabun County Schools Needy Children’s Fund

Clayton Rotary Foundation, Inc. recently supported Rabun County Schools in a big way by awarding a $20,000 grant to its Needy Children’s Fund.
